Assisted Living Costs in Provo Utah
When considering the transition to assisted living in Provo, Utah, one of the most critical factors for families and individuals is understanding the costs involved. The average cost for assisted living in the state of Utah hovers around $3,500 per month. However, in Provo, the average cost is slightly less, at approximately $3,472 per month. It's important to note that these figures can fluctuate based on the level of care required and the specific amenities offered by the facility.
In Provo, residents have access to quality medical care, with nearby hospitals such as Intermountain Health Utah Valley Hospital, Central Valley Medical Center, and Intermountain Health American Fork Hospital. This proximity to hospitals is reassuring for those who may require medical attention beyond what is available in an assisted living setting.
One crucial aspect to consider is that some assisted living communities in Provo operate on an all-inclusive cost model. This means that residents pay a flat rate regardless of the level of care they currently need. While this can simplify budgeting, it may also mean paying for services that are not yet required. It's essential to closely evaluate what is included in the cost to ensure it aligns with the individual's needs.
Government support programs are available to help offset some of the costs associated with assisted living. In Utah, programs like Medicaid may cover part of the expenses for qualifying individuals. Eligibility for these programs will depend on several factors, including income and asset levels.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Provo Utah
When choosing senior care in Provo, Utah, it's essential to understand the differences between Assisted Living, Memory Care, Nursing Homes, and Independent Living to make an informed decision that aligns with the individual's needs.
Assisted Living facilities in Provo offer a balance between independence and support. Residents live in private or semi-private apartments and receive help with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management. These communities typically provide meals, housekeeping, and a variety of social activities.
Memory Care units, often located within Assisted Living communities or as standalone facilities, specialize in caring for individuals with Alzheimer's disease, dementia, and other memory impairments. They feature secure environments to prevent wandering, structured routines, and staff trained in memory care techniques to help manage the unique challenges associated with memory loss.
Nursing Homes, also known as skilled nursing facilities, provide a higher level of medical care. They are suitable for individuals who require 24-hour supervision and nursing care, including those who are recovering from surgery or have chronic medical conditions. These facilities offer access to physical therapists, occupational therapists, and other healthcare professionals.
Independent Living communities cater to seniors who are still active and require minimal assistance. Residents live in private apartments or homes and have access to amenities such as fitness centers, dining services, and recreational activities, with the convenience of maintenance-free living.
In Provo, the choice between these options will depend on the level of care required, the individual's health status, and personal preferences. Assisted Living and Memory Care are ideal for those needing some level of support, Nursing Homes for those requiring medical attention, and Independent Living for those seeking a community lifestyle without the responsibilities of home upkeep.
How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Provo Utah
Qualifying for assisted living in Provo, Utah, involves meeting certain criteria that ensure residents receive the appropriate level of care for their needs. The process typically includes an assessment of an individual's health status, financial situation, and personal care requirements.
Firstly, to qualify for assisted living, a person should typically require assistance with daily living activities such as bathing, dressing, medication management, and mobility. These needs are usually evaluated through a health assessment conducted by a medical professional or a licensed healthcare provider. It is important to have a recent and thorough assessment to present to the assisted living facility.
Financially, individuals must be able to cover the costs of assisted living, either through private funds, long-term care insurance, or assistance programs. In Provo, Utah, many residents take advantage of Medicaid, specifically the New Choices Waiver Program, which can help cover the costs of assisted living for those who qualify. To be eligible for this program, applicants must meet certain income and asset requirements, and they must demonstrate the need for a nursing home level of care.
To streamline the qualification process, it is advisable to gather all necessary financial documents, including income statements, asset information, and insurance policies. Additionally, having a clear understanding of your medical history and current healthcare needs will help when discussing options with potential facilities.
For those considering the move to an assisted living community in Provo, it is also recommended to tour various facilities to find the best fit for your lifestyle and care needs. During these visits, ask about their admission process and what specific documentation they require. By being well-prepared and informed, qualifying for assisted living can be a smoother and more manageable journey.
